Epicareer Might not Working Properly
Learn More

Azure Solutions Architect

Salary undisclosed

Apply on

Availability Status

This job is expected to be in high demand and may close soon. We’ll remove this job ad once it's closed.


Original
Simplified

We are seeking an experienced Azure Solutions Architect for our client at , Springfield, VA (REMOTE option OK) with a strong background in DevOps practices to join our dynamic team. The ideal candidate will be responsible for designing, implementing, and managing cloud solutions on Microsoft Azure, while integrating DevOps methodologies to enhance our development and deployment processes.

Key Responsibilities:

Solution Design:

  • Architect and design scalable, secure, and high-performance solutions on Microsoft Azure.
  • Implementation:
  • Oversee the deployment of Azure services and ensure they meet business requirements.
  • DevOps Integration:
  • Collaborate with development teams to implement DevOps practices, including CI/CD pipelines for efficient software delivery.

Automation:

  • Automate infrastructure provisioning and management using tools like Azure Resource Manager, Terraform, or PowerShell.
  • Performance Monitoring:
  • Monitor and optimize cloud performance, ensuring high availability and disaster recovery strategies are in place.

Technical Guidance:

  • Provide technical leadership and support to development teams, ensuring adherence to best practices.
  • Security Compliance:
  • Conduct architecture reviews and ensure compliance with security and governance policies.

Documentation:

  • Create and maintain documentation for architecture designs, processes, and procedures.
  • Continuous Learning:
  • Stay updated with the latest Azure features and industry trends to recommend improvements and innovations.

Stakeholder Collaboration:

  • Work closely with stakeholders to understand their needs and translate them into technical solutions.

Additional:

  • Design and implement scalable, secure, and high-performance Azure solutions.
  • Automate infrastructure provisioning and management using tools like Azure Resource Manager, Terraform, or ARM templates.
  • Monitor and optimize cloud performance, ensuring high availability and disaster recovery.
  • Provide technical guidance and support to development teams on Azure best practices.
  • Conduct architecture reviews and ensure compliance with security and governance policies.
  • Stay updated with the latest Azure features and DevOps tools to recommend improvements.

Qualifications:

  • BS degree in Computer Science, Information Technology, or a related field.
  • Proven experience as an Azure Solutions Architect or similar role.
  • Strong understanding of DevOps principles and practices.
  • Proficiency in Azure services (e.g., Azure Functions, Azure Kubernetes Service, Azure DevOps).
  • Experience with scripting languages (e.g., PowerShell, Python) for automation.
  • Familiarity with containerization technologies (e.g., Docker, Kubernetes).
  • Excellent problem-solving skills and ability to work in a fast-paced environment.

Preferred Skills:

  • Azure certifications (e.g., Azure Solutions Architect Expert, Azure DevOps Engineer).
  • Experience with Agile methodologies.
  • Strong communication and collaboration skills.
  • Excellent problem-solving abilities and adaptability in a fast-paced environment.

What We Offer:

  • Competitive salary and benefits package.
  • Opportunities for professional development and certification.
  • A collaborative and innovative work environment.
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.
Report this job